Our psychotherapeutic service provides individual and family psychotherapy, as well as counselling sessions, to anyone living in Malta and Gozo. Sessions are offered free of charge, with donations accepted when possible. Each client is met with professional care and understanding, tailored to their specific emotional and behavioural needs. The therapeutic process is grounded in respectful communication and a warm, nurturing approach that fosters trust and empathy. Through ongoing support, clients are encouraged to strengthen their skills in areas that matter to them, with the ultimate aim of developing greater autonomy and independence in all aspects of their lives.
Children and young people who attend our therapy service are offered a safe and supportive space where they can share their feelings and experiences. Through the sessions, they are gently guided to understand their emotions, build healthy ways of coping with difficulties, and strengthen their confidence. The service also supports them in improving their relationships with family and friends, while encouraging them to discover their own abilities and make positive choices. Overall, the focus is on helping each child feel understood, supported, and empowered to grow in a healthy and independent way.
Our service is open to children and young people of all ages. Any child can benefit from the support we offer. For those under 18, sessions can only take place with the signed consent of a parent or legal guardian.
